Though some challenge the claim, France is officially recognized as the origin of the Poodle. To be considered a Toy Poodle, its size can only be up to ten inches with a weight of six to 9 pounds. Toy Poodles like to be around others, but can be reserved among strangers, making them good watchdogs.

Some Toy Poodles are thought to be high strung and will snap. Because of this, it's critical to socialise a Toy Poodle early and to exercise caution around little youngsters. This breed has plenty of energy, but doesn't demand plenty of exercise, making it a sensible choice for residence dwellers. The familiar Poodle Cut was actually vital for the dog when it was employed for hunting. The cut helped protect critical joints and organs in the cold water. Now the clip isn't mandatory and many owners select an all around short cut. There are a selection of coat colours for Toy Poodles and the coat is relatively shed free, making them a good selection for allergy sufferers, though they're going to create dander. There are health issues that exist with this breed. Toy Poodles are susceptible to ear infections, runny eyes, bowel and heart defects, skin conditions, slipped suppress, PRA ( Progressive Retinal Atrophy ), IMHA ( Immune Mediated Hemolytic Anemia ), cataracts, entropion, epilepsy, inverterbral disc degeneration, Legg-Perthes, patellar luxation, trichiasis and urolithiasis.
